>Technical specifications of torque wrench 1/2" 535mm 40-210NM YATO YT-0761
1/2" adjustable torque wrench L=535mm 40-210NM YATO YT-0761 is made from chromium-vanadium steel, ensuring durability and sturdiness. The wrench has a mechanical spring tension mechanism. When the desired tightening force is achieved, the spring will jump one tooth, emitting a characteristic sound.
**The moment scale is located in the wrench handle, which can be adjusted by turning. After setting the desired torque, it is necessary to lock the wrench with the safety pin at the end of the handle. The wrench has GS certification.
Compare conversion units torque measurement
1 kGcm = 13.887 OZIN (ounce x inch)
1 kGcm = 0.867 LBIN (pounds x inches)
1 kGm = 9.80665 Nm (Newton x meter)
1 kGm = 7.233 LBFT (pounds x feet)
1 FTLB = 12 LBIN (pounds x inches)
1 dmN = 14.16 OZIN (ounces x inches)

>Principle of operation of 1/2" 535mm 40-210NM YATO YT-0761 torque wrench, the wrench body can be shortened or lengthened according to usage needs
1/2" torque wrench 535mm 40-210NM YATO YT-0761 is a torque wrench with a mechanical spring tensioning mechanism. When the desired tightening force is achieved, the spring will jump one tooth, emitting a characteristic sound.
The operating principle of this torque wrench is as follows:
The wrench body is made from chromium-vanadium steel, ensuring durability and strength.
The mechanical spring tensioner is located in the wrench handle.
The moment scale is located in the wrench handle, which can be adjusted by turning.
When the bolt is tightened, the spring will be compressed. When the tightening force reaches the set value, the spring will jump one tooth, emitting a characteristic sound.
Specifically, the process of tightening the bolts is as follows:
Select the appropriate Nm or in-lbs scale.
Unlock the micrometer knob.
Turn the micrometer knob so that “0” on the knob's scale coincides with the vertical line on the wrench body.
Turn the micrometer knob clockwise, until the desired torque is achieved.
The desired torque is set at the moment the graduation on the micrometer knob coincides with the vertical line on the wrench body.
After that, it is necessary to lock the micrometer knob and set the rotation direction of the socket accordingly, then the wrench is ready to use.
Place the appropriate socket head on the wrench socket.
Tighten the bolt in the set direction of rotation.
When the set torque is reached, the spring will jump one tooth, emitting a characteristic sound.
Remove the bolt from the wrench.

>Instructions for using torque wrench 1/2" 535mm 40-210Nm YATO YT-0761
1. Prepare :
Check the wrench before use, make sure the wrench is not damaged or rusted.
Choose the appropriate socket for the bolt size to be tightened.
Select the scale Nm or in-lbs to suit the tightening requirements.
2. Adjust the tightening force:
Unlock the micrometer knob.
Turn the micrometer knob so that “0” on the knob's scale coincides with the vertical line on the wrench body.
Turn the micrometer knob clockwise, until the desired torque is achieved.
The desired torque is set at the moment the graduation on the micrometer knob coincides with the vertical line on the wrench body.
3. Tighten the bolt
Place the appropriate socket head on the wrench socket.
Tighten the bolt in the set direction of rotation.
When the set torque is reached, the spring will jump one tooth, emitting a characteristic sound.
4. Remove the bolts
Unlock the micrometer knob.
Remove the bolt from the wrench.
